package org.drugis.addis.gui.builder;
import java.awt.FlowLayout;
import javax.swing.JComponent;
import javax.swing.JLabel;
import javax.swing.JPanel;
import org.drugis.addis.entities.Drug;
import org.drugis.addis.entities.OutcomeMeasure;
import org.drugis.addis.entities.RateVariableType;
import org.drugis.addis.entities.analysis.BenefitRiskAnalysis;
import org.drugis.addis.entities.analysis.MetaBenefitRiskAnalysis;
import org.drugis.addis.entities.treatment.TreatmentDefinition;
import org.drugis.addis.presentation.AbstractBenefitRiskPresentation;
import org.drugis.addis.presentation.OddsRatioScalePresentation;
import org.drugis.addis.presentation.RiskScalePresentation;
import org.drugis.addis.presentation.SMAAPresentation;
import org.drugis.common.gui.NumberAndIntervalFormat;
import com.jgoodies.binding.PresentationModel;
import com.jgoodies.binding.adapter.BasicComponentFactory;
import fi.smaa.jsmaa.gui.views.ScaleRenderer;
import fi.smaa.jsmaa.model.Criterion;
import fi.smaa.jsmaa.model.ScaleCriterion;
public class ClinicalScaleRenderer implements ScaleRenderer {
private SMAAPresentation<Drug, BenefitRiskAnalysis<Drug>> d_smaapm;
public ClinicalScaleRenderer(AbstractBenefitRiskPresentation<TreatmentDefinition, MetaBenefitRiskAnalysis> pm, SMAAPresentation<Drug, BenefitRiskAnalysis<Drug>> smaapm) {
d_smaapm = smaapm;
}
public JComponent getScaleComponent(Criterion c) {
if (c instanceof ScaleCriterion) {
ScaleCriterion criterion = (ScaleCriterion)c;
OutcomeMeasure outcome = d_smaapm.getOutcomeMeasureForCriterion(criterion);
if (outcome.getVariableType() instanceof RateVariableType) {
RiskScalePresentation cpm = new RiskScalePresentation(criterion);
return buildRiskClinicalView(cpm);
} else {
PresentationModel<ScaleCriterion> cpm = new PresentationModel<ScaleCriterion>((ScaleCriterion) c);
JLabel orLabel = new JLabel("RMD: ");
JLabel scaleLabel = BasicComponentFactory.createLabel(cpm.getModel(ScaleCriterion.PROPERTY_SCALE),
new fi.smaa.jsmaa.gui.IntervalFormat());
JPanel panel = new JPanel(new FlowLayout());
panel.add(orLabel);
panel.add(scaleLabel);
return panel;
}
}
return new JLabel("NA");
}
private JPanel buildRiskClinicalView(RiskScalePresentation cpm) {
JPanel panel = new JPanel(new FlowLayout());
addPropertyToPanel(cpm, panel, "Risk: ", OddsRatioScalePresentation.PROPERTY_RISK);
addPropertyToPanel(cpm, panel, "RD: ", OddsRatioScalePresentation.PROPERTY_RISK_DIFFERENCE);
JLabel label = BasicComponentFactory.createLabel(cpm.getModel(OddsRatioScalePresentation.PROPERTY_NNT_LABEL));
JLabel valueLabel = BasicComponentFactory.createLabel(cpm.getModel(OddsRatioScalePresentation.PROPERTY_NNT),
new NumberAndIntervalFormat());
panel.add(label);
panel.add(valueLabel);
return panel;
}
private void addPropertyToPanel(PresentationModel<?> cpm, JPanel panel, String text, String property) {
JLabel label = new JLabel(text);
JLabel valueLabel = BasicComponentFactory.createLabel(cpm.getModel(property),
new NumberAndIntervalFormat());
panel.add(label);
panel.add(valueLabel);
}
}
